I have a nearly stock 02 ram with a 5.9l 360 that needs a power upgrade. I want this truck to be a badass mopar. It came with a magnaflow catback exhaust that has been beat up over the years. I'm thinking about adding these parts: new magnaflow thunder series catback, jba shorty headers, Nitrous express nos kit, spectra intake with Airaid thottlebody spacer, And a programmer. Does anyone have any input on what else I should get? This is also a budget build. Can anyone tell be how much hp I could get?

A big NO on the throttle body spacer. I would build up the internals if you plan on adding NOS to it.

Top 3 mods that should be done first, besides general maintenance stuff.
1. Intake (Out vendor 3rd Strike Performance is actaully running a group buy sale on intakes right now)
2. Exhaust (looks like a good setup you have choosen)
3. Programmer (I would recommend a Superchips)

If you want badass moose then what's your budget is a good question. To make an over the top build stroke that beast and custom tune and you will have one awesome machine!! But of short on cash the above mods are a good start. For about 2-3k you can build the top end pretty stout and get good performance. But your mpgs will probably suffer.

i have close to 4k just in my top end. it takes a good bit to make these fat trucks get up and go. just now getting it to run faster than my stock hemi durango. but it does sound better and revs alot quicker.

if you want a fast truck, you need to start with a good 408 stroker motor.
